If your family loves that tangy, spicy buffalo flavor but you'd like a lighter, veggie-packed way to enjoy it, these crispy buffalo cauliflower bites are about to become a regular in your kitchen. They deliver all the bold, saucy goodness of buffalo wings, but they're baked instead of fried, so you can feel good about setting them on the table.
Each little bite starts with a tender cauliflower floret that gets a cornstarch dusting, a quick egg dip, and a generous coating of seasoned panko. That panko is the secret to the crunch—it bakes up golden and crisp before getting kissed with buffalo sauce. A touch of onion powder, garlic powder, salt, and pepper makes every bite savory and craveable, and a side of cool ranch or blue cheese balances the heat beautifully.
